    Along the cycle path that connects Bologna and Casalecchio, a stretch is panoramic and directly overlooks the Reno river. From here, it is possible to admire the lock.

      Built in 1208, the Casalecchio di Reno lock is the oldest hydraulic structure in Europe still in operation. This is where the Reno river abandons its natural path and is channeled into the Reno Canal, 80 kilometers from its source in San Marcello Piteglio, in the province of Pistoia, and 128 kilometers from its mouth in the Adriatic Sea near Casal Borsetti, in municipality of Ravenna.

      The imposing structure of the Casalecchio lock, over 160 meters long and approximately 35 meters wide, is historically the symbol of the driving energy that has allowed the city of Bologna and its plain province to grow and develop over the centuries, supplying the energy city and preserving the territory from floods and inundations.
